U0662 — Lost Communication Right Rear Temperature Actuator B

Generic OBD-II · all makesNetwork / communication

This code indicates that the HVAC control module has lost its data connection with the right rear temperature actuator 'B'. The actuator is a small electric motor that regulates air temperature for the right rear passenger zone, and this code means it is no longer responding to commands over the vehicle's communication network.

What causes it — most likely first

1. Failed Right Rear Temperature Actuator

The internal electronics or motor of the actuator itself have failed, preventing it from communicating on the data bus. This is the most common cause.

2. Wiring or Bus Communication Fault

An open circuit, short to power, or short to ground on the communication wire (often a LIN bus) between the HVAC module and the actuator.

3. Corroded or Loose Connector

Poor electrical contact at the actuator connector or the HVAC module connector can interrupt the data signal.

4. HVAC Control Module Failure

The main climate control module has internally failed and is no longer transmitting the communication signal, though this is rare.

How it's diagnosed

  1. Use a diagnostic scanner to check for additional HVAC or network communication codes that might point to a broader data bus issue.
  2. Access the right rear temperature actuator connector and verify it has proper battery voltage and ground.
  3. Probe the communication wire for the correct voltage pattern or signal activity using a multimeter or oscilloscope.
  4. Inspect the wiring harness and connectors for chafing, broken wires, or corrosion between the HVAC module and the actuator.
  5. If power, ground, and the communication signal are present at the actuator connector but the actuator does not respond, replace the faulty actuator.

Frequently asked

Does the U0662 code mean my HVAC control module is bad?

Usually not. The HVAC module is typically just reporting that it cannot hear back from the actuator. The fault lies with the actuator itself or the wiring in the vast majority of cases.

Can I still drive the car with this code?

Yes, this code does not affect the drivability or safety of the vehicle. However, the right rear passenger will not be able to control their temperature, which may cause comfort issues.

What exactly does the right rear temperature actuator do?

It is an electric motor that opens and closes a blend door inside the rear HVAC ducting, mixing hot and cold air to achieve the temperature selected by the passenger.

Is 'Actuator B' different from 'Actuator A'?

Yes, vehicles with multi-zone climate control use multiple actuators. 'B' simply designates a specific actuator in the right rear zone, distinguishing it from others like the left rear or front actuators.
